Allison Council discussed budget

By: 
Zach Clemens

The Allison City Council had a special workshop to discuss the next year’s budget and the different department requests.
City Clerk Glenda Miller handed out the budget to all the Council members—all of which were in attendance.
The Council looked at revenues first, discussing property taxes and how the city will continue to back fill on those.
“In regards to the yearly street project,” Clerk Miller said. “Will we be doing anything with that or do we want the Farm to Market be that project?”
The Council decided that the Farm to Market would be the yearly street project.
